El Salvador bets on bitcoin

On September 7, 2021, El Salvador will be the first country in the world to recognise bitcoin as legal tender.

As a bonus, they’re giving every citizen with their country’s wallet $30 USD worth of bitcoin.

Why did El Salvador choose bitcoin?

At the moment, El Salvador uses the US dollar as their legal tender, which keeps them somewhat beholden to the US in terms of monetary policy (Forbes explains this bit much better than I can!). USD will still be legal tender, but from Tuesday, bitcoin will be too.

Many of their citizens receive money from relatives who might be working overseas (particularly the USA). Sending this money via traditional channels can be quite expensive, with every man and his dog taking his chunk along the way (and it sometimes takes days for the money to arrive).

With bitcoin, using the lightning network, the money could arrive more quickly, and the fees could be much smaller.

El Salvador will certainly get a buzz from being the first country to ‘legitimise’ bitcoin – and hopefully its residents see some benefits from additional investment. How long this will last for, is anyone’s guess. But it could be the start of big things for crypto in general, and bitcoin specifically.

If El Salvador shows that bitcoin can work well, other countries may follow suit.
